It isn't inevitable that you are going to have problems with Valve Stem Seals, the Coolant Transfer Pipe, Oil Leaks from everywhere and Harsh Gear Changes with the N62 Engine.
You can avoid these problems if you follow the advice here - don't leave it until you are puffing out smoke and leaking coolant, it may be too late. If you act before these problems show themselves then you can avoid getting them altogether

Great advice Tim! I’ve owned a 2004 645ci for about 6 yrs now and 48k miles (bought it at 70k miles now it’s about 118k ). Two other proactive maintenance fixes I recommend on older models 6 series...one is the upper radiator hose ($95 USD) which will likely come apart at a not so ideal time and leave you stranded. The second is the right and left side Crank Case Vent Valve Breather Hoses ($59 USD for the set). Especially if you currently have the older version Y pipe that connects both sides at the center. This hose gets dry rot and brittle from the heat and will split and crack causing major misfires across all cylinders due to the vacuum leak. These preventative repairs are a must do as well if one plans to keep their N62 in good order for the duration of ownership. Cheers!

Drove an N62B44 (545i) for 100,000 km. The car would start in the open loop but not go to closed loop by itself. The solution was starting, driving 100m, stop and restart the car. In almost every occasion, the engine would run in closed loop then. The engine already had the known coolant leaking problem (rubber O ring wearing out causing leaks; impossible to resolve financially) but it did not get worse. Refilling coolant every 4-6 months was sufficient. It would sometimes blow some smoke upon driving away after idling for more than a minute. But this was occasionally. BMW = oil leaks. Valve cover, other areas. It's a marriage, those two. Gear changes were rough when cold, but nice once warmed up. I never had the gearbox flushed. Now driving a B58. It's more modern, faster and efficient (and no restarting needed), but I do miss that V8. It was worth the trouble.
